Project Number Date
test_Tails_ISO_7929-celluloid-flatpak 47 27 May 2026, 11:44

Feature Report

Steps Scenarios Features
Feature Passed Failed Skipped Pending Undefined Total Passed Failed Total Duration Status
Hardware failures 95 0 0 0 0 95 12 0 12 11:7.259 Passed
Tags: @product
Feature Hardware failures
In order to update my failing hardware before I lose data As a Tails user I want to be warned about hardware failures
31.927
Before features/support/hooks.rb:270 0.000
Before features/support/hooks.rb:277 0.004
Given a computer 0.076
And SquashFS is damaged in a way that some read operations fail 0.000
When I start the computer 0.865
Then the computer boots Tails 29.670
And I see a disk failure message on the splash screen 1.314
After features/support/hooks.rb:335 0.997
After features/support/hooks.rb:104 0.021
35.543
Before features/support/hooks.rb:270 0.000
Before features/support/hooks.rb:277 0.015
Given a computer 0.348
And boot device is damaged in a way that some read operations fail 0.000
When I start the computer 0.875
Then the computer boots Tails 29.960
And I see a disk failure message on the splash screen 4.360
After features/support/hooks.rb:335 0.714
After features/support/hooks.rb:104 0.006
33.218
Before features/support/hooks.rb:270 0.000
Before features/support/hooks.rb:277 0.002
Given a computer 0.066
And boot device with a target error is damaged in a way that some read operations fail 0.000
When I start the computer 0.846
Then the computer boots Tails 28.337
And I see a disk failure message on the splash screen 3.967
After features/support/hooks.rb:335 0.979
After features/support/hooks.rb:104 0.010
Tags: @product @doc
25.590
Before features/support/hooks.rb:270 0.000
Before features/support/hooks.rb:277 0.004
Given a computer 0.099
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 7.995
When Tails detects disk read failures on the SquashFS 1.261
Then I see a disk failure message 0.830
Then I can open the hardware failure documentation from the disk failure message 15.403
After features/support/hooks.rb:335 1.741
After features/support/hooks.rb:104 0.000
Tags: @product @doc
30.404
Before features/support/hooks.rb:270 0.000
Before features/support/hooks.rb:277 0.004
Given a computer 0.078
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 7.744
When Tails detects disk read failures on the boot device 1.489
Then I see a disk failure message 1.130
Then I can open the hardware failure documentation from the disk failure message 19.962
After features/support/hooks.rb:335 1.594
After features/support/hooks.rb:104 0.000
Tags: @product @doc
30.049
Before features/support/hooks.rb:270 0.000
Before features/support/hooks.rb:277 0.007
Given a computer 0.052
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 7.781
When Tails detects disk read failures on the boot device with a target error 0.352
Then I see a disk failure message 1.539
Then I can open the hardware failure documentation from the disk failure message 20.322
After features/support/hooks.rb:335 1.467
After features/support/hooks.rb:104 0.000
Tags: @product
1:12.460
Before features/support/hooks.rb:270 0.000
Before features/support/hooks.rb:277 0.004
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 9.178
And I corrupt the boot device's GPT backup header 0.253
And I power off the computer 0.267
When I start the computer 0.897
Then the computer boots Tails 42.209
When I log in to a new session 12.213
And all notifications have disappeared 7.256
Then I am recommended to migrate to a new USB stick due to partitioning errors 0.173
And Tails detected partitioning error partitioning-corruption 0.010
After features/support/hooks.rb:335 0.883
After features/support/hooks.rb:104 0.044
Tags: @product
1:15.738
Before features/support/hooks.rb:270 0.000
Before features/support/hooks.rb:277 0.004
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 8.337
And I corrupt the boot device's GPT backup partition table 0.252
And I power off the computer 0.278
When I start the computer 0.855
Then the computer boots Tails 45.467
When I log in to a new session 12.810
And all notifications have disappeared 7.523
Then I am recommended to migrate to a new USB stick due to partitioning errors 0.208
And Tails detected partitioning error partitioning-corruption 0.005
After features/support/hooks.rb:335 1.330
After features/support/hooks.rb:104 0.006
Tags: @product
1:50.787
Before features/support/hooks.rb:270 0.000
Before features/support/hooks.rb:277 0.002
Given a computer 0.097
And I set Tails to boot with options "test_gpt_corruption=gpt_backup,gpt_backup_table"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.013
And I plug USB drive "temp" 1.021
And I write the Tails USB image to disk "temp" 14.684
When I start Tails from USB drive "temp" with network unplugged 1:12.727
Then Tails is running from USB drive "temp" 0.599
And the Greeter forbids creating a persistent partition 0.056
When I log in to a new session 11.381
And all notifications have disappeared 7.432
Then I am recommended to reinstall Tails due to partitioning errors 0.265
# We are gonna verify the dialog again so we need to clean up the
# first instance.
And I close the "zenity" window 1.251
And I am told that Persistent Storage cannot be created 1.251
And Tails detected partitioning error partitioning-corruption 0.004
After features/support/hooks.rb:335 1.491
After features/support/hooks.rb:104 0.121
Tags: @product
1:15.273
Before features/support/hooks.rb:270 0.000
Before features/support/hooks.rb:277 0.005
Given a computer 0.071
And I set Tails to boot with options "test_partitioning_errors=guid"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.012
And I plug USB drive "temp" 1.019
And I write the Tails USB image to disk "temp" 14.307
When I start Tails from USB drive "temp" with network unplugged 59.076
Then Tails is running from USB drive "temp" 0.490
And the Greeter recommends reinstalling Tails due to partitioning errors 0.049
And the Greeter forbids starting Tails 0.035
And the Greeter forbids all settings but language 0.203
And Tails detected partitioning error guid-not-randomized 0.006
After features/support/hooks.rb:335 0.989
After features/support/hooks.rb:104 0.141
Tags: @product
1:7.938
Before features/support/hooks.rb:270 0.000
Before features/support/hooks.rb:277 0.005
Given a computer 0.078
And I set Tails to boot with options "test_partitioning_errors=part_resize"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.009
And I plug USB drive "temp" 1.021
And I write the Tails USB image to disk "temp" 14.226
When I start Tails from USB drive "temp" with network unplugged 51.687
Then Tails is running from USB drive "temp" 0.570
And the Greeter recommends reinstalling Tails due to partitioning errors 0.050
And the Greeter forbids starting Tails 0.031
And the Greeter forbids all settings but language 0.256
And Tails detected partitioning error system-partition-not-resized 0.005
After features/support/hooks.rb:335 0.867
After features/support/hooks.rb:104 0.146
Tags: @product
1:18.328
Before features/support/hooks.rb:270 0.000
Before features/support/hooks.rb:277 0.005
Given a computer 0.082
And I set Tails to boot with options "test_partitioning_errors=fs_resize"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.013
And I plug USB drive "temp" 1.023
And I write the Tails USB image to disk "temp" 13.823
When I start Tails from USB drive "temp" with network unplugged 1:2.473
Then Tails is running from USB drive "temp" 0.577
And the Greeter recommends reinstalling Tails due to partitioning errors 0.066
And the Greeter forbids starting Tails 0.038
And the Greeter forbids all settings but language 0.224
And Tails detected partitioning error fs-not-resized 0.006
After features/support/hooks.rb:335 0.946
After features/support/hooks.rb:104 0.180